Engineer Your Own Stahlwand Pool: Step-by-Step
Dive into the world of DIY pool construction with a unique and robust Stahlwand pool. These steel-framed pools offer a durable and attractive solution for your backyard oasis. While assembling your own Stahlwand pool might seem daunting, it's a achievable project when broken down into clear steps.
First, you'll need to determine the suitable location for your pool, taking into consideration factors like sun exposure, soil type, and existing landscaping. Once you've selected a spot, it's time to level the ground. This involves excavating any vegetation and creating a flat surface for your pool frame. Next, you'll need to assemble the Stahlwand frame according to the manufacturer's directions.
- Attach the steel beams together using the provided hardware, ensuring a solid and level structure.
- Set up the pool liner, carefully working it into the frame.
- Top off the pool with water slowly, monitoring the water level and making adjustments as needed.
After your Stahlwand pool is filled, connect any necessary equipment, such as a pump, filter, and heater. Finally, install finishing touches like decking, fencing, and landscaping to complete your backyard paradise.

Stahlwand Pool Pros and Cons
Stahlwand pools have become in popularity for their durability and relatively low costs. These pools are constructed with steel walls, offering high structural integrity. A major benefit of Stahlwand pools is their quick installation process, often completed within a few days.
- They are also renowned for their solidity, withstanding harsh weather conditions and heavy use.
However, Stahlwand pools do have some drawbacks. Their steel construction can be susceptible to rust over time, requiring regular upkeep to prevent deterioration. Additionally, the stiff nature of the walls can make it hard to achieve smooth and natural-looking pool shapes.
Moreover, Stahlwand pools tend to be more limited in terms of size and design compared to other pool types.
